Transaction ae858880aa69ad2b49ce630b63b20048f2bec667564d775922ed9759f8db2302
1 Input
1 Output
-
ae858880aa69ad2b49ce630b63b20048f2bec667564d775922ed9759f8db2302:0
- value
- 5016864
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c070b2ca2fa6fc2407f566b9c9291b97de332d2c OP_EQUAL
- address
- 3KEYfoBphRx618BxVrFzRDsbLbfdfwrweT